Every single character is stored in the same blueprint, which means that if the player chooses a character all the other ones are invisible, and only the ones they chose are visible.

image.png

Every single bit of code is stored inside the event graph, which looks like one big spaghetti mess

image.png

Every character has their own animation blueprint, with some even having multiple, storing their idle, walking, and running animations. And knowing when to play them.


How far is the game?

Right now the game has come along way, but is not stable enough for release. And not every feature i am planning on has been added yet. So please, be patient, and this will turn into a great game.

Map 1 is being reworked and is almost done, Map 2 is done.

Right now 9/10 characters have been added. But not all are completely finished yet.
